Incremental Encoder DFS60B-S4UA00250 | 250 Pulses/Rev | 6-Channel TTL/RS-422 | IP67 Rated | by SICK
The Incremental Encoder DFS60B-S4UA00250 offers 250 pulses per revolution and a 6-channel TTL/RS-422 communication interface, making it ideal for industrial automation and precise motion control. With high accuracy and robust aluminum die cast housing rated IP67, it operates effectively in extreme temperatures from -40°C to +100°C, ensuring reliability in demanding environments.

Alternatively Known As: Incremental rotary encoder, rotary position sensor, shaft encoder, industrial encoder
- Pulses per revolution: 250
- Measuring step: 90°, electric/pulses per revolution
- Measuring step deviation: ±0.01°
- Error limits: ±0.05°
- Communication interface: Incremental TTL / RS-422
- Number of signal channels: 6
- 0-set function via hardware pin: Yes, H-active
- Initialization time: 30 ms
- Output frequency: ≤ 600 kHz
- Load current: ≤ 30 mA
- Operating current: 40 mA (without load)
- Connection type: Male connector, M23, 12-pin, radial
- Supply voltage: 4.5 to 5.5 V
- Reference signal: 1, positioned at 90°, logically gated with A and B
- Reverse polarity protection: Yes
- Short-circuit protection: Yes
- Mechanical design: Solid shaft, face mount flange
- Shaft diameter: 10 mm with flat
- Shaft length: 19 mm
- Shaft material: Stainless steel
- Flange material: Aluminum
- Housing material: Aluminum die cast
- Start up torque: 0.5 Ncm at +20°C
- Operating torque: 0.3 Ncm at +20°C
- Permissible shaft loading: 80 N radial, 40 N axial
- Operating speed: ≤ 9,000 min⁻¹
- Moment of inertia of rotor: 6.2 gcm²
- Bearing lifetime: 3.6 x 10^10 revolutions
- Angular acceleration: ≤ 500,000 rad/s²
- EMC: Compliant with EN 61000-6-2 and EN 61000-6-3
- Enclosure rating: IP67 housing side, IP65 shaft side
- Permissible relative humidity: 90% (no condensation)
- Operating temperature range: -40°C to +100°C
- Storage temperature range: -40°C to +100°C
- Shock resistance: 70 g, 6 ms
- Vibration resistance: 30 g, 10 Hz to 2000 Hz
- Dimensions (H x L x W): 58mm x 90mm x 58mm
- Weight: 0.3 kg
